The business analyst (BA) at Cloud Kicks has been interviewing customer service team members who use Service Cloud to understand the steps they take to complete their daily work. The BA is working on a solution to improve their productivity by identifying each step and documenting its purpose.
Which type of requirement documentation is the BA using in this scenario?
A. Process mapping B. Value stream mapping C. Data modeling
A. Process mapping
Explanation
The type of requirement documentation that the business analyst is using in this scenario is process mapping. Process mapping is a technique that involves creating a visual diagram of the steps or activities involved in completing a business process or workflow. Process mapping helps to document how users perform their daily work in Salesforce, what inputs and outputs they use or produce, what decisions they make, and what roles or systems they interact with. Process mapping also helps to identify any inefficiencies, bottlenecks, redundancies, or risks in the existing process, as well as opportunities for improvement or optimization.

As a part of discovery, the business analyst (BA) at Universal Containers is trying to understand how Salesforce was implemented.
What should the BA utilize to help uncover any technical constraints or potential problems in a Salesforce implementation?
A. Salesforce Optimizer B. Setup Audit Trail C. Reports and Dashboards
A. Salesforce Optimizer
Explanation
The tool that the business analyst should use to help uncover any technical constraints or potential problems in a Salesforce implementation is Salesforce Optimizer. Salesforce Optimizer is a feature that analyzes a Salesforce org and provides recommendations for improving its performance, security, usability, and maintenance. It can help the business analyst identify any issues or risks in a Salesforce implementation such as unused features or components, complex configurations or customizations, low adoption rates or user satisfaction scores, etc. Setup Audit Trail is a tool that monitors and logs changes made by administrators in Setup. It can help the business analyst track who made what changes and when, but not uncover any technical constraints or potential problems in a Salesforce implementation. Reports and Dashboards are tools that display data or metrics in visual formats such as charts or tables.

After completing the most recent sprint, a key stakeholder reached out to the business analyst (BA) with some feedback about the Opportunity reporting functionality shown in the QA org during the sprint demo.
1.The stakeholder was Impressed with how easy it was to create reports about their Opportunity data.
2.The stakeholder noticed a misspelled column name in the Opportunity Funnel report.
3.The stakeholder wants to add five additional fields to the Opportunity Funnel report.
Which actions should the BA take?
A. Thank them for their feedback, update the misspelled column name in the QA org, and log an enhancement for the five additional fields. B. Thank them for their feedback, log a bug for the misspelled column name, and add the five new fields to the report in the QA org. C. Thank them for their feedback, log a bug for the misspelled column name, and log an enhancement for the five additional fields.
C. Thank them for their feedback, log a bug for the misspelled column name, and log an enhancement for the five additional fields.
Explanation
According to the Salesforce Business Analyst Certification Prep, the business analyst's role in user acceptance is to facilitate the feedback loop between the development team and the business stakeholders1. The BA should log any issues or change requests that are identified during the UAT sessions and prioritize them according to the project scope and timeline1. A misspelled column name is a minor defect that should be logged as a bug and fixed before the release2. Adding five additional fields to the report is a new requirement that should be logged as an enhancement and evaluated for the next sprint or release3. The BA should thank the stakeholder for their feedback and communicate the status of their requests1.
